When a process is found by a search, I would like to be able to display its child processes. I have got doubts that the indication for "children" (+ symbol) is correctly working for found tree entries.

Example:
- Search for "kdesu", then expand "yast2" ...
- Search for "boinc", then expand "rosetta" ...
Comment 1 John Tapsell 2007-10-31 08:20:24 UTC
When you do a search, you are filtering the list of processes to only those processes that match your search.  The child processes aren't listed because they don't match the search.

I could change it to show all the children of a matched search, but that would seem to also be confusing, no?
